Ten athletes from the Maryland track and field team have earned spots to compete at the NCAA East First Round meet, which will take place in Jacksonville, Florida, from May 28–31.
The qualifiers include Tolu Akinduro (triple jump), Eric Albright (800 meters), Jack Barchet (800 meters), Morgan Graham (discus and hammer), Chioma Njoku (hammer), Maya Valmon (400 meters), and the women’s 4×400-meter relay team—Samantha Payne, Lydia Robling, Kami Joi Hickson, and Maya Mosley.
Chioma Njoku leads the group in regional rankings, sitting at No. 9 in the hammer throw. Eric Albright is ranked 20th in the 800 meters, while Morgan Graham holds the 16th spot in the discus.
Former Maryland point guard and current Fenerbahce head coach Sarunas Jasikevicius became the first person to win the Eurolegue Championship as both a player and coach. He’s regarded as one of the top coaches in Europe.

Second-seeded Maryland men’s lacrosse was defeated by top-seeded Cornell in the NCAA championship on Monday, with a final score of 13-10. Nolan Rogalski provided a recap of the game.
